Summary/Objective
Be a dynamic leader who is highly organized and capable of providing leadership, guidance and direction in achieving the hotel’s vision and mission. Reporting to the Assistant Director/Director of Engineering, the Engineering Manager will be responsible for implementing Accor engineering and work standards and overseeing the engineering department operations.
Responsibilities:
- Team leadership and effective delegation skills will be key to success in this role.
- Oversee the engineering department with attention to details and follow-up to ensure satisfactory completion of tasks and projects
- Maintain all equipment and systems in correct operational status including but not limited to Accor MEP standards, Fire & Life Safety standards, Risk Management, environmental standards, expenditures and project management.
- Ensure proper completion of the Preventive Maintenance Program for guest rooms, public areas, and safety systems while working closely with the Rooms Division, Food & Beverage Department, Security, purchasing and other operational departments.
- Maintain all mechanical rooms inclusive of Boiler Plant, chilled water circulation, air handling units, fan coils, VAVs, motors, pumps …etc.
- Able to identify issues and provide solutions, inclusive of outsourcing and managing 3rd party companies
- Able to oversee landscaping both summer and winter operations
- Pool operations knowledge inclusive of water treatment
- Understand water treatment for closed systems and maintains all the related logs for testing of chemicals balance and legionella control.
- Work closely with the purchasing department to source the best products for the least cost
- Monitoring the Hotel's Energy consumption on daily and monthly basis.
- Ensuring prompt and/or immediate response to maintenance requests from our guests, employees, and management of the Hotel.
- Recruiting, scheduling, payroll, performance appraisals and reviews, training and development of all engineering colleagues
- Coordinate and complete all audits related to engineering and risk management
- Responsible for departmental health and safety, training programs, statutory compliance
- Coordination and management of outside contractors.
- Ensures hotel compliance with all City and State regulations and ordinances
- Actively participates in the Hotel's Energy Management, Occupational Health & Safety, and Environmental programs.
- Lead and support a diverse team in the operations and maintenance of the hotel including: general maintenance, HVAC, kitchen repairs, carpentry, electrical, plumbing and grounds
- Setup and attend monthly departmental meetings for the engineering colleagues
- Manage at hotel level ACCORs Energy/Sustainability Programs
- Be available on an ‘on-call’ basis during off hours for emergency situations
